Yearly Salary
| Season | Salary |
|---|---|
| 2010 | $4,250,000 |
| 2011 | $7,000,000 |
| 2012 | $15,000,000 |
| 2013 | $20,000,000 |
| 2014 | $20,000,000 |
| 2015 | $20,000,000 |
| 2016 | $20,000,000 |
| 2017 | $20,000,000 |
| 2018 | Free Agent* |
| 2019 | Free Agent |
